Mrs Grace oloo holds a diploma in good gorvenance and development,she is a community mobilizer,a member of the peace community and a board member at ziwani boys primary school. For quite some time now women vying for political seats have been overlooked and branded all sorts of names ,but that didn't stop Mrs grace Oloo from vying as an MCA in Tudor ward. Hers was a journey that was characterized by a lot of hostility and name calling just like what other women experience in other parts of the county . SAILING THROUGH THE ODDS!

Faith Boniface Mwende is the current MCA elect for Kipevu ward and the only wiper MCA in the county assembly of Mombasa,a position that she clinched after sailing through all sorts of odds but one that was driven by passion to show that there is a breed of politicians with integrity in politics,however it was not an easy task to embark on having come from a church setting type of leadership where she was advocating for the rights of the youths which is an altogether different space to be in. Injustices drove me to politics ,whenever i saw a woman being harrased i would shed tears until i said enough is enough ,someone must stop the harassment, someone must speak.....
